Output 81fa659a1d08458b96ddefea32f3ad3713027db0cae7a4b898e8af7985b96f54:0

value
1528252
script pubkey
OP_0 OP_PUSHBYTES_32 fa7fb19f13dae428ebb5f4e758aea6773445cdbd53b7e4413d1205124fda2d24
address
bc1qlflmr8cnmtjz36a47nn43t4xwu6ytnda2wm7gsfazgz3yn7695jq4th2a6
transaction
81fa659a1d08458b96ddefea32f3ad3713027db0cae7a4b898e8af7985b96f54
spent
true